A discussion about ya'll on diveintomark. I think ya'll is a great word. We've been missing a plural you in the language ever since we gave up on "thou". Of course, "thou" was singular and "you" was plural, but when we got rid of "thou" we only had "you" left for both.
I have to quote this short dissertation on the word: ""Y'all" is an abbreviation of "you all" only etymologically. "You all" means the same as "all of you", while "y'all" is simply plural. So "Do you all have books?" addressed to three people, one of whom is bookless, would have to be answered "no." But "Do y'all have books" addressed to the same three, could be answered, "Yes, Hester and I do, but Herkimer here doesn't.""
